  • Abstract
    An algorithm is developed for tracking multiple targets using distributed bearings-only sensors. It is assumed that the sensors report the measurements asynchronously and the processing is done centrally. The proposed algorithm first forms bearings-only (mono) tracks for each sensor and then combines them to form Cartesian position (stereo) tracks. The stereo tracks are initialized using a multidimensional assignment technique. Once the stereo tracks are initialized the mono tracks contributed to the stereo tracks are deleted and the stereo tracks are updated directly using the measurements from the sensors. As shown later in this paper the proposed algorithm is computationally simple and can provide better tracking performance compared to an existing algorithm. Simulations carried out to track multiple targets confirm the effectiveness of the proposed algorithm.
